    Rotherham 1-0 Accrington: Carlton Morris wins it for 10-man Millers

    Rotherham moved into the play-off spots thanks to a 1-0 win over Accrington.

    With most of their top-half rivals without a fixture, the Millers, even with 10 men, took advantage and moved from mid-table into sixth with a hard-earned victory.

    Carlton Morris' early effort forced Accrington goalkeeper Dimitar Evtimov into action before Chiedozie Ogbene's curler was just wide of the far post as Rotherham started the better side.

    The home side took the lead in the 30th minute with Morris rising above the Accrington defence to power in Ben Wiles' free-kick.

    The lively Morris almost doubled Rotherham's advantage before the break but his effort curled just wide.

    Accrington started to enjoy more possession in the second half and substitute Sean McConville almost nipped in to head the leveller at the near post.

    Rotherham's response saw Wiles fire a stinging effort from the edge of the box, which Evtimov saved.

    Ogbene was given his marching orders in the 82nd minute for his second yellow card following a dive and the weakened Rotherham had to see out a late onslaught to claim the three points.
